Solution WebApr 7, 2024 · Yes, crossbows were easier to aim, but the fact that they required three limbs to cock meant they couldn’t be used on horseback. And shooting from horseback was what the samurai warriors were known for best. And unlike the nimbler yumi bow, a samurai couldn’t use a crossbow while in motion. Crossbows were also cumbersome to carry …

If your crossbow is under warranty, you may be able to replace them. It is not recommended to repair cracked crossbow limbs. Generally, crossbow limbs are cast in a mold to get their shape, and the casting is porous in its composition. bai tap bat dang thuc tam giacWebA composite or steel bow many times that.
